"Hi my name is Karl James owner of Creolesoul catering and on behalf of Expert Village I'm here to show you a simple chicken and sausage gumbo. Okay now we are just going to cut our celery here what we are going to do is just take the rib and we are going to cut down the middle of the rib. Then just chop we are going to get some medium size pieces they don't have to be to small but you don't want them to large. You want to kind of keep your fingers bent back so you don't add that to your gumbo even though your gumbo consist of a lot of stuff your fingers are not one of those items you want to add. So we are getting our celery chopped here and we are going to continue on and chop the rest of our celery and move on to the next step."
